What are the Reguirements for Applicants?
Interested young men who would like to become a priest or brother in the Order of the Holy Cross should fulfill the following requirements:
- be 18 to 35 years old. As a rule, we do not accept candidates who are over 35 years old.
- Membership in the Catholic Church; reception of the Sacraments of Baptism and Confirmation.
- Sufficient physical and psychical health as well as a maturity that corresponds to the age.
- Candidates for the priesthood should have completed high school or its equivalent. The vocation to the consecrated Brotherhood requires some form of professional training.
- A convinced and active Christian life, with a lively love of GOD and neighbor.
- Love for Eucharistic adoration, for interiority and silence.
- Love for Mary and the holy Angels, as well as a genuine belief in the reality of the supernatural.
- Fidelity to the Holy Father, the will to integrate oneself into the holy Church and the community.
- A sense for the necessity of virtue, as well as for sacrifice and penance.
- A sincere will to embrace our way of life with its requirements.
Debts shouldn’t be a hindrance for you to join religious life. Let us know if you have debts and we may be able to help you find a way to resolve this issue.
